Zwelakhe Mabece 

Founder and Managing Director

Zwelakhe Mabece is a Management Accounting, Strategy and Financial Reporting professional with 17 years’ experience in the Sub Saharan Africa Petroleum industry. Throughout his career in corporate he gained experience solving problems with executive teams and has led high profile strategic projects reaching across the fuels value chain including retail, supply & logistics and functions. He has served on various governance boards and contributed to the development of people in their careers.
 
After a successful career in corporate, Zwelakhe decided to share his passion for the petroleum industry as well as his ability to connect financial expertise, commercial awareness and operational knowledge to advance other individuals and companies. Over the years, he has developed effective communication and engagement techniques to promote cooperation that drives completion of projects. These enabled him to grow a strong network of associates and leaders in the Southern Africa region from which he gained business partners. Zwelakhe wishes to be a catalyst for transformation and contribute to the industry’s growth.

Team Development

We have just completed an Introduction to Competition Law training for our team in the office and on Microsoft Teams.

This part of our on-going capability development as we grow to assist petroleum industry leaders with strategic and complex projects. Whilst we believe we have been on the right side of the law in the general sense, we do recognise the need for us to build capacity with complementary areas of the law to our principal focus area: the petroleum and energy sector.

What was special with this training is that it was passionately delivered by Songezo Mabece who is Legal Counsel - Mergers and Acquisitions at the Competition Commission of South Africa.

Songezo Mabece is an accomplished lawyer, guest lecturer, public speaker, radio-show host (SA FM - The View Point) and a humanitarian. He holds a Master of Laws (LLM) degree in International Trade Law from Stellenbosch University, has completed an executive development course from the IEDC Bled School of Management in Slovenia, a certificate in competition law from the University of Cape Town, and a Master of Laws (LLM) in Government procurement law from the George Washington University in the USA.

His concluding message was competition law is not an obstacle to the performance of Outflow Petroleum Insights. We need to promote a culture of compliance with the Competition Act and be aware of potential conduct that could contravene the Competition Act. Most importantly, all industry players should approach the Commission when uncertain.

We are grateful for this exchange and are well placed to contribute more to our industry.
